Can anyone comment on the breakdown products, time-scle, etc of 'bioplastics' and other 'degradable' plastics?



I am not aware of any in-depth review of breakdown/compostability/degradability of PLA and other products. The CIWMB has conducted the following preliminary study under contract with Joe Green at CSU Chico looking at PLA, corn based and sugar cane based products.
